I plan on getting Volk Racing Ce28N wheels sized 14x5.5. They weigh only 6.5 pounds. I plan on getting 205/60 14 tires to mount on them. The lightest tires in that size still weigh 15 pounds.

on my yaris i used my old rims there 14" mazda miata rims 45 offset with 205/60/14 tires not rubbing inside. doesn't touch the caliper. not sure how much they weight.

Because the stock 14 tire size is 175/65.

Even I acknowledge that the tire is the only thing on the car that touches the road.

Tires are too important to just go with what weighs the absolute least.

Besides, Toyo tires just seem to weigh the least for some reason. At least of the few tire companies that have the guts to post tire weights.

Plus, it seems that 205/60 will have the least effect on my speedometer.

I'd go to 225, but I think they would be too wide.
